Landslide by Fleetwood Mac

Landslide was written by Stevie Nicks in 1973, on the cusp of huge change in her life. Penned while she was depressed and struggling financially in the snow-covered mountains of Aspen, Colorado, the song captured a moment of uncertainty and reflection.

Soon after the song would written, Stevie and her partner and bandmate Lindsey Buckingham joined the band Fleetwood Mac and became superstars. But the pair would go on to experience a turbulent relationship breakdown while remaining in the same band for years to come.

The song's themes have resonanted with listeners around the world, becoming an anthem of quiet courage and acceptance in the face of change and the passing of time.

Featuring Heather Shtuka in Alberta, Canada; Sarah and Fiona from the Sing for Joy choir in Waterford, Ireland; Gregg Breinberg, Director of the PS22 Chorus in Staten Island; and Zoe Howe, author of Stevie Nicks: Visions, Dreams and Rumours.
